KUWAIT CITY — Kuwait’s air defense systems were activated over the nation on Sunday evening, as captured in footage circulating online, amid an unfolding situation with no confirmed cause.

The footage, timestamped at 22:22 local time on June 2, 2026, shows bright flares and interceptor trails illuminating the night sky above the Gulf state. Multiple bursts of light and smoke plumes are visible in the video, consistent with the operation of surface-to-air missile batteries. The location of the activity appears to be near the capital, though the exact coordinates remain unverified.

Kuwaiti authorities have not issued a public statement regarding the incident. Local media outlets have not broadcast official announcements, and government channels remain silent on the matter. The lack of immediate comment from officials has left the circumstances surrounding the activation unclear.

The footage has been shared widely on social media platforms, drawing attention from regional observers and international news organizations. The video shows a sequence of defensive measures being deployed, suggesting a response to an aerial threat. However, the nature of the threat has not been identified.

Military analysts note that Kuwait maintains a robust air defense network, including systems supplied by the United States and France. The activation of such systems typically indicates a perceived threat to national airspace. In the absence of official confirmation, speculation has emerged regarding potential regional tensions or unauthorized incursions.

No casualties or damage have been reported in connection with the incident. Civilian areas appear unaffected, and there are no indications of widespread disruption to daily life or infrastructure. Emergency services have not been deployed in visible numbers, suggesting the event was contained within military protocols.
